Este artículo explora cómo un desarrollador experimentado logró una productividad excepcional utilizando agentes de codificación autónomos impulsados por IA, específicamente Claude Code. El estudio, basado en 543 horas de trabajo autónomo durante 97 días, revela que la clave no reside en la IA en sí, sino en la estructura y la metodología detrás de su uso.
El desarrollador, con 35 años de experiencia en SaaS, generó 14.926 prompts, ejecutó 2.314 sesiones de agentes autónomos y entregó 165 releases. El análisis de los logs revela que, aunque la IA es poderosa, la productividad se maximiza cuando se combina con la intervención humana estratégica. Los 'arcs' de productividad (secuencias de prompts relacionadas) se dividen en categorías: 'Release' (48% de las horas autónomas), 'Feature', 'Build', 'Review', 'Interactive' y 'Quick'. Los 'Release arcs', aunque representan solo el 4.5% de los 'arcs', consumen la mayor parte del tiempo autónomo, y dependen de los ciclos más cortos de 'Review' y 'Debug' para su correcta preparación.
La clave para replicar este éxito radica en el uso de 'templates' (plantillas) que estandarizan los prompts y aseguran la consistencia. Estos templates no son meros atajos, sino que se basan en una estructura de datos subyacente bien definida, como la documentación del proyecto (MCP - Managed Configuration Platform). El ejemplo más potente es el 'release planning' template, que carga toda la documentación necesaria en el contexto de la IA, permitiendo una ejecución consistente y predecible. La intervención humana es crucial, especialmente en las fases de 'discovery' (46% del tiempo), donde se toman decisiones y se define el alcance del trabajo. El artículo destaca que la IA no 'recuerda' el contexto de sesiones anteriores, por lo que es esencial recargar la información relevante en cada ejecución.
En resumen, la productividad con IA no se trata de dejar que la IA trabaje sin supervisión, sino de crear un sistema bien estructurado donde la IA automatiza tareas rutinarias y el humano se enfoca en la toma de decisiones estratégicas, la planificación y la revisión. El éxito depende de la combinación de templates para la ejecución consistente y la intervención humana para la dirección y la adaptación.
